Saw this on the way home from grocery shopping, and went back out to capture. Used the 50/1.4 and shot at 7.1 to try and get the "landscape sweet spot". I raised the tripod as much as possible to drop down the flare from the lamp, but couldn't eliminate it. Probably should have tried shooting without the UV filter?
